What are homologous organs? Give one example in each of animals and plants

Text Solution

AI Generated Solution

**Step-by-Step Text Solution:** 1. **Definition of Homologous Organs:** Homologous organs are those organs that have a similar structure and origin, indicating that they evolved from a common ancestor. However, despite their structural similarities, they may serve different functions and have different appearances due to adaptations to various environments. 2. **Example of Homologous Organs in Animals:** A classic example of homologous organs in animals is the forelimbs of different vertebrates.
